Evolution of Genetics, Genetic Testing, and Genotype Predictor Scores for Hypertrophic Cardiomyopathy: Phenotype Is Still King

This editorial emphasizes that despite advances in genomics and artificial intelligence, detailed clinical phenotyping, including ECG parameters, remains essential for accurate diagnosis and interpretation of genetic testing in hypertrophic cardiomyopathy.
